According to my opinion to be a successful teacher teacher or more specifically a successful facilitator the most important quality to have is the willingness to facilitate children. To make a class effective and purposeful the subject knowledge of a teacher is not enough. Besides having subject knowledge a teacher should understand the psychology and the needs of his /her students.The teacher should use proper teaching techniques, proper LTMs (Learning Teaching Materials) etc. to make the topic more interesting and easy to understand. For conducting a class efficiently a teacher has to acquire different teaching skills. These are as follows........

1. Skill of integrating knowledge and experience : In this skill a teacher mainly integrates similar topics of different subjects so that students can inter-relate all those topics and can form a concrete idea. They can also relate those topics with their real life. Different components of this skill are --------

  • Students integrate that particular subject with other subjects 
  • Teacher elicits examples /instances from students 
  • Teacher accepts evidences or samples given by pupils 
  • Students will generalise what they'll find from the integration.

 2. Skill of facilitating child centric learning : In this skill children play the main role /key role.  Active participation of children is the key feature of this skill. Teacher acts as their friend, philosopher and guide. Different components of this skill are --------

  • Active participation by the students in the classroom activities 
  • Maintaining the relevance students express their opinions 
  • Interactions among the students in the classroom 
  • Decisions taken by students. 

3. Skill of encouraging learners to enquire :

This skill of teaching encourages learners to ask relevant questions to get clear concept of the topic. For this teacher should maintain a friendly relation with his /her students so that they can ask questions fearlessly. It requires a democratic classroom environment and a teacher giving importance to his /her student's enquiries. Various components of this skill are ----------

  • Learners ask questions to the teacher in the classroom during the transaction of the lesson 
  • Flexibility in framing the question 
  • Sense of adequacy and preciseness of the question 
  • Question must be related to the topic of discussion in the classroom. 

4. Skill of developing observation in learners : This skill aims to represent the topic in such a way and to provide such activities to learners which'll definitely enhance their power of observation. Different components of this skill are -----

  • Students observe something 
  • Observing again according to the need of the lesson 
  • Students find out ' cause and effect' relationship out of their observation 
  • Students reflect after observation. 

5. Skill of integrating performing art with the learning situation : This skill focuses on enhancing creativity among students. It makes the lesson more interesting by dramatizing the topic which also helps students to remember the concept more easily. Different components of this skill are ------------

  • Students take active part in different topics of discussion in the classroom 
  • Students must create something new (i.e.Write creatively) 
  • Students act out the scripted dialogue in drama form or in the form of role play 
  • Students reflect upon the topic. 

From the above discussion we can say each skill ensures the active participation of the students and the involvement of the maximum number of sense organs thus making the teaching learning process more effective. So to be a successful teacher or facilitator one must have to acquire as well as implement all of these teaching skill.
